Open loop control system has fast response because there is no measurement and feedback of output. The response of the closed loop control system is slow due to presence of feedback. Reliability. The reliability of open loop control system is less. The closed loop control system is more reliable. shx00091 filter https://remax-regency.com

The FOC technique is used to implement closed-loop torque, speed, and position control of … WebSep 27, 2024 · The engine runs in "open loop" when first started, before the oxygen sensors come up to operating temperature. It basically means the fuel is being metered with MAP/MAF as the primary input. Once warmed up, fuel is metered by an active feedback loop with the O2 sensor, known as closed-loop operation. Share.
